We arrive with submersible pumps and truck-mount extractors that get standing water out of a Hamburg property before it soaks deeper into the subfloor. Every extraction job includes moisture mapping so we know exactly which materials are still holding water once the visible flooding is gone.
Once water is out, we bring in commercial air movers and LGR dehumidifiers, positioned using psychrometric readings rather than guesswork, with daily drying logs so you can see the numbers improving, not just take our word for it.
For Hamburg homeowners, that means drywall removal at the flood cut line, subfloor assessment, and content pack-out for anything that can be saved, with clear photo documentation at every stage for your insurance claim.
Hamburg businesses and property managers get a dedicated project lead, after-hours crews, and equipment scaled to square footage rather than a single-crew response — we know a flooded lobby or a leaking unit above tenants below has to move fast.
Category 3 blackwater calls for full PPE, antimicrobial treatment, and disposal of anything porous that touched the contamination — our Hamburg crews are trained for exactly that protocol.

If it's safe, shut off the water source, move electronics and valuables away from the affected area, and avoid the space if standing water is near outlets.

Typical drying time runs 3-5 days for a Hamburg home, though a job that sat unaddressed longer can take longer to fully dry.
Not if it's addressed quickly — mold generally needs 24-48 hours of sustained moisture, which is exactly why fast extraction matters.
